上传者: wupan1981
|
上传时间: 2025-03-15 17:52:52
|
文件大小: 13.58MB
|
文件类型: RAR
**标题解析:**"iasl-win-20190509.rar" 这个标题代表的是一个针对Windows操作系统的ACPI源代码语言优化编译器和反汇编器的软件包,版本号为20190509。
**描述详解:**描述中提到,“ACPI Source Language Optimizing Compiler and Disassembler”是IASL(ACPI源代码语言)的主要功能,它是一个用于处理ACPI(高级配置和电源接口)表的工具。这个工具对从事ACPI或BIOS开发和调试的工程师非常有帮助。ACPI是计算机硬件系统管理的重要标准,负责协调系统的电源管理、设备配置和性能优化。而BIOS(基本输入输出系统)则是计算机启动时执行的第一段软件,控制硬件初始化和系统设置。
**标签解释:**
1. **ACPI** - 表明这个工具与ACPI规范有关,用于处理与电源管理和设备配置相关的固件接口。
2. **iASL** - iASL是Intel开发的一个工具,用于编译和反汇编ACPI表,它支持ACPI源代码的编写和优化。
3. **windows** - 指出这个版本的iASL是为Windows操作系统设计的,可以在Windows环境下运行。
4. **intel** - 提示这是由Intel公司提供的,通常Intel在ACPI领域有着深厚的技术积累和广泛的应用。
**压缩包子文件的文件名称列表:**在本例中,压缩包只有一个文件名“iasl-win-20190509”,这可能是一个自解压文件,解压后会包含iASL的可执行程序和其他相关文件,如文档、库文件或者示例代码。
**知识点扩展:**
1. **ACPI表格** - ACPI表格是系统固件的一部分,定义了系统硬件的电源状态、设备控制和性能特性。这些表格由制造商编写,并需要通过iASL这样的工具转换为机器可读的二进制格式。
2. **iASL工具的使用** - 使用iASL可以编译源代码形式的AML( ACPI Machine Language)文件,生成二进制AML代码;同时,它也能反汇编已存在的AML代码,帮助开发者理解并调试ACPI表格。
3. **BIOS与UEFI** - BIOS是传统的启动系统,而UEFI(统一可扩展固件接口)是现代计算机中的替代方案,两者都与ACPI紧密相关,iASL也能在UEFI环境中使用。
4. **电源管理** - ACPI对于笔记本电脑、服务器等设备的节能至关重要,它允许系统根据负载动态调整性能,实现待机、休眠等多种电源模式。
5. **硬件设备配置** - ACPI还负责在系统启动时正确配置硬件设备,如驱动器、网络适配器等,确保它们能够正常工作。
6. **系统性能优化** - 通过ACPI,系统可以根据需要动态调整处理器速度、内存分配等,达到性能优化的目的。
7. **开发和调试** - 对于BIOS开发者和系统管理员来说,iASL是一个强大的工具,可以用来检查ACPI表格的正确性,调试可能导致问题的代码,以及优化系统性能。
"iasl-win-20190509.rar" 是一个专为Windows设计的ACPI源代码优化编译器和反汇编器,对理解、调试和优化ACPI表格至关重要,对于那些在BIOS开发或系统管理领域工作的专业人士而言,这是一个不可或缺的工具。